How they compare
Singapore currently reports 83,825 against 81,976 in Slovenia, a difference of 1,849.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 14 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Singapore ahead.
Singapore ranks 139th and Slovenia ranks 141st of 218 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Singapore averaged higher in 3 and Slovenia in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Singapore | Slovenia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 107,502 | 107,537 | 35 | Slovenia |
| 2000s | 120,088 | 75,939 | 44,148 | Singapore |
| 2010s | 87,497 | 75,438 | 12,058 | Singapore |
| 2020s | 84,772 | 78,344 | 6,428 | Singapore |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
